A quick and delicious microwave dish!
Longaniza is very similar to chorizo. Longaniza is made with minced meat, whereas chorizo is made with ground meat. It is a favorite dish at Mexican breakfast tables, and now you can make your own longaniza con huevos at home in minutes.
Ingredients
- 5 ounces longaniza, casing removed
- 3 eggs
- salt to taste
- ground black pepper to taste
Directions
- Step 1:Place longaniza in a microwave-safe bowl, cover with a paper towel, and microwave for 1 minute. Remove bowl from microwave and break up longaniza. Cover with paper towel and microwave 1 minute more. Remove bowl, stir longaniza, cover, and microwave 1 additional minute.
- Step 2:Remove bowl from microwave and stir in eggs, mixing until well incorporated. Return bowl to the microwave and cook for 45 seconds. Stir and continue cooking until eggs have set, 45 more seconds. Season to taste with salt and pepper.
